Beantown Vapor "Woodstock" Rootbeer Float eliquid review

In an endless search for great root beer flavored eliquid I came across this rootbeer float flavor at my local vape shop. I'd give you the back story but their website is currently down. I remember reading that they created it based on a root beer they really liked from a local craft brewery. You can read the story for yourself when their website comes back up if you like. On with the review...



I like it. It is a good tasting root beer with a bit of cream. I am by no means a cream huffing cloud chaser but I am not turned off by the cream finish or clouds this 70vg juice delivers. Personally, I would prefer they left the cream out altogether because I think it smoothes out the flavor a bit too much. The "rooty" flavors are strong... maybe a bit heavy on the licorice but it works for me. Not something I can vape all day but it remains in my rotation and I would recommend it to anyone searching for a decent rootbeer e-juice flavor.
